Description

This work presents the first extensive study of climate change impacts on rivers temperature in Switzerland. Results show that even for low emissions scenarios, water temperature increase will lead to adverse effect for both ecosystems and socioeconomic sectors (such as nuclear plant cooling) throughout the 21st century. For high emissions scenarios, the effect will be worsen. This study also shows that water warming in summer will be more important in Alpine regions than in lowlands.
